Electron diffraction and solid-state NMR reveal the structure and exciton coupling in a eumelanin precursor

Abstract

fetched live from OpenAlex

A bottom-up investigation strategy for eumelanin's structure–property relationship by a multidisciplinary approach, using 3D electron diffraction, solid-state NMR, density functional theory and electronic spectroscopy.
